OpenWeb

OpenWeb (formerly Spot.IM) is on a mission to inspire and elevate quality conversations online. We build technologies to create thriving engaged communities, reduce toxicity, and increase safety - improving the quality of civil discourse and supporting independent journalism. Today, OpenWeb works with more than 700 top-tier publishers that use our platform and host 100 million monthly active users. Founded in 2012, OpenWeb has over 100 employees in New York City and Tel Aviv and is backed by world-class investors including Insight Partners, AltaIR Capital, ScaleUp, and Norma Investments, and Index Ventures.

Relay2

The Relay2 Cloud WiFi Services solution allows B2C businesses such as retail, hospitality and public venues to deploy OTT WiFi services and mobile applications, including App distribution, advertising, O2O, multicast video and more with unprecedented network efficiency and performance. Similarly, B2B businesses can slash cost of ownership of distributed WLANs and seamlessly integrate office communications services such as site-to-site VPN and VoIP as part of a managed Cloud WiFi service. Relay2 was founded in 2011 by technology leaders with backgrounds at IBM, Nokia and Siemens, and is backed by internationally recognized, top-tier Silicon Valley venture capital firms.
